Replacing a Bullet Nose Circuit Breaker
Procedure
NOTE!
Refer to Figure 5.3 as this procedure is performed.
1.
Open the distribution cabinet's front door.
2.
Operate the defective circuit breaker to the OFF position.
3.
Gently rock the defective circuit breaker up and down while pulling firmly outward until the breaker is free from the
distribution panel.
4.
Ensure that the circuit breaker is in the OFF position, and is of the correct rating.
5.
Orient the replacement circuit breaker as shown in Figure 5.3. Insert the terminals on the rear of the circuit breaker into their
corresponding sockets on the distribution panel. Ensure the alarm contact on the back of the circuit breaker makes contact
with the alarm terminal on the spring strip. Push distribution device in firmly until fully seated in the distribution panel.
6.
Operate the replacement circuit breaker to the ON position.
7.
Verify no Circuit Breaker Alarms are active.
8.
Close the distribution cabinet's front door.

5.7.4 Circuit Card Replacement Procedures

WARNING! Circuit cards used in this system contain static-sensitive devices. Read the "Static Warning" on page viii before
performing any of the following procedures.
General
The following circuit card replacement procedures can be performed with the system operating.
Circuit Card Locations
Refer to Figure 3.1 on page 4 for circuit card locations.
